The triangle-meter was established by the alternation of several (two or three) different measures, in the manner of a horizontal polymeter in which changes of measures came one after another (in the ratio of each dimension of the triangle): a/n + b/n + c/n.
The sides of the triangle (a, b, c) determine the number of beats in a bar and are written in the numerator, and in the denominator the kind of the beat (n).
Each side of the triangle represents a single bar.
The sides of the triangle can be aggregated and set up as the measure for a single bar.
In those triangles in which the dimension of the hypotenuse is not a whole number, he has determined the beat by computer programming and arrived at a smaller deviation than with the live conducting of some of the standard musical measures.
Everything has been done on a computer, and accordingly the problem of the division of the measure into the smallest musical units – beats – did not constitute a problem, since with a computer it is possible to define beats of less than 1/64, for example, 1/128 or 1/512 and so on.
This measure can be classified as a mechanical measure attained with the use of technical devices, but there is also the triangle with 3-4-5 dimensions, which are whole numbers, and live performances thus become relatively easy. In live performance of the musical measures of triangles that are not integers, Blažinović mentions the use of monitors on which animation can be used to keep up with the adjustment of the measure per side.
Blažinović’s intention is to announce to the musical and cultural world his composing techniques and the musical measures that he has established according to the dimensions of the triangle.

SQUARE ROOT OF A NUMBER NOTE
In mid-August 2005, I recorded the process whereby I realized a note whose duration could be described in terms of the mathematical square root of a number.
The duration of the note I achieved was equal to the root of the
number 2.
The starting point for this note was a triangle with the dimensions
of 1-1-?2.
The circumference of this triangle was supposed to be equal to the circumference of a
circle – the “circle-instrument“ which I had made.
To this circle-instrument, I assigned arcs with the values of 1-1-?2.
At the points that are the starting points of the arcs, I installed pins, which strike a bell when the circle-instrument is spinning.
One rotation at a steady speed produces a note with the duration
equal to 1-1-?2.
If BPM=60, duration of the note is:
1,00 second- 1,00 second- 1,41…second= ~?2
A right triangle with the sides A=1, B=1, C=?2
A circle whose arcs have the lengths of 1-1-?2
the circumference of a trianglee = the circumference of a circle.

TRIANGLEMETRE info--
During October 2004 the National and University Library in Zagreb (Croatia) was venue for an event called a musical measure of the triangle-Trianglemetre.
This was a musical measure formed on the basis of the dimensions of a right-angled triangle, the creation of Croatian composer Antun Toni Blažinović.
